How do I register for Bualuang iBanking?
Apply for Bualuang iBanking via our ATM Visit any Bualuang ATM with your ATM or Be1st Smart card, select “Apply for Service” and follow the on-screen instructions. Create your password. You will use the password for your next and subsequent log-ons. Click “Confirm” to confirm the password.
Can foreigners open Thai bank account?
Foreigners are allowed to open a bank account in Thailand. However, it might not be as easy as it looks. Different banks and even different branches of the same bank might have different requirements.
Can I open a Bangkok Bank account online?
New customers can easily apply for Bangkok Bank Mobile Banking. Once you have downloaded the Bangkok Bank Mobile Banking app, you can access and open an e-Savings account.

Can foreigner open bank account in Singapore without employment pass?
Can a foreigner open a bank account in Singapore without an employment pass? There’s no legal reason why you can’t open a bank account in Singapore as a visitor, student or holding a Dependent pass.

How do I find my Bualuang iBanking ID?
A User ID will be sent via SMS to the mobile phone number that you have registered with Bualuang mBanking within 4–5 days after we receive your request. If you haven’t received it yet, please call Bualuang Phone on 1333 or visit any branch to verify your mobile phone number.

What is needed to open a Bangkok Bank account?
Qualifications and Required Documents Minimum deposit of only 10,000 baht and suitable for businesses which regularly use cheques to make payments. Open a current account by depositing a minimum of 10,000 baht at your nearby Bangkok Bank branch.

What are the conditions for Bangkok Bank iBanking service?
Service conditions You must have a baht deposit account as the main account and apply for Bangkok Bank’s Bualuang iBanking service. When transferring funds from your foreign currency deposit account to a baht account: You can transfer to your baht account at Bangkok Bank.

How do I transfer funds from Bangkok Bank to iBanking?
Bualuang iBanking will confirm that Bangkok Bank is able to send SMS messages to you. Go to the “Transfers” menu and click on the “Add 3rd Party Account” sub-menu. Enter an account number to which you want to transfer funds and select the bank that the account is held at.
